“…In soil heavily contaminated with oil pollutants a significant built-up of lead, copper and zinc 3 , as well as cadmium, chromium and nickel 4 was found. Moreover, oil drilling and production sites, as well as locations handling the petroleum products, were found to have elevated levels of iron 5 , barium, chromium, lead, zinc 6,7 , cadmium, copper and nickel, among which the levels of cadmium and lead were particularly very high 8 .…”
